Rolls with cheese and garlic

The most popular appetizer for any table is cheese with garlic and mayonnaise. different options. You can simply put it in a bowl and serve. You can roll it into balls like rafaelo, or spread it on pita bread and get several options for an excellent snack.

Preparing the cheese and garlic filling


There is freedom for creativity here, so exact proportions I won’t give it, experiment, I’ll just give you the basics.

Products:

  1. Hard cheese or good quality processed cheese;
  2. Garlic;
  3. Mayonnaise.

How to cook:

If you use processed cheese, my advice is to put them in the freezer for a while, they will shred better.


So, grate the cheese (on a fine grater the appetizer will be more airy, on a coarse grater it will be denser, see how you like it). The garlic was crushed, mayonnaise was added (it is better to use homemade mayonnaise), everything was thoroughly mixed, put in a bowl and decorated, that’s it, you can serve.

Second option- roll the appetizer into Raffaello-type balls, you can put nuts or prunes inside, you can roll them in coconut flakes or chopped nuts. Place beautifully on a lettuce leaf - the appetizer is ready!


Third option- take thin pita bread, grease it with a little mayonnaise first so that our pita bread is soaked and not dry, apply the appetizer, roll it up and put it in a bag in the refrigerator. There it will soak for a couple of hours and can be cut for the table.

Advice: know when to stop - if you add too much mayonnaise, the roll will fall apart when slicing; if you spread too little, it will be dry. You can also do this: immediately cut the pita bread into strips of the desired size, and then form them into rolls.

Armenian thin lavash rolls with crab sticks


Crab roll in pita bread is probably one of the most popular and frequent guests at holiday feasts. The filling turns out tender, piquant, and tasty.

Products:

  • 1 package of thin pita bread from two sheets
  • Pack of crab sticks
  • A pack of soft processed cheese like Yantar
  • 100 grams of hard cheese
  • Greenery

How to cook:

First, lay out one sheet on the table, grease it with soft cheese (half a pack). Chop the crab sticks, grate the cheese, rinse the herbs, let the water drain so that it is not wet.
On soft cheese Place half of the sticks, sprinkle with cheese, and add herbs. Roll everything up and put it in the refrigerator for soaking, after wrapping it in film. Then take it out, carefully cut it and place it on lettuce leaves. Beautiful, tasty, simple!

Rolls with mushrooms and cheese, baked in the oven


This lavash snack is perfect for festive feast, and for breakfast for the household.

Components:

  1. Champignon mushrooms (or others to taste) – 300 g;
  2. Cheese – 100 g;
  3. Lavash - 1 of 2 sheets;
  4. 2 onions;
  5. Mayonnaise or sour cream.

Preparation:

First, let's prepare the filling. Wash the mushrooms and cut into slices.


Onion – cubed. Fry the onion in oil, then add the mushrooms to it. Fry everything, add salt. Add ground pepper, taste it to make sure it’s spicy - the lavash is unleavened!

When the mushrooms have cooled, make a snack.

First, unfold the first sheet. Lightly coat with mayonnaise or, for example, pesto sauce, place the mushrooms on the edge close to you, you can sprinkle with more cheese, if you have enough, and roll it up. Do the same with the second sheet.


Cut into pieces, place on a greased baking sheet, spread with sour cream or mayonnaise on top. Sprinkle with grated cheese and place in the oven. 10 minutes at 180 degrees is enough. delicious!




Rolls with mushrooms and cabbage


Ingredients:

  1. 2 Armenian pita breads, 2 sheets each (makes 10 rolls);
  2. 0.5 kg fresh champignons;
  3. 1 small fork of cabbage;
  4. 2 carrots;
  5. 0.5 kilos of onions.

Peel the mushrooms - remove the skin, wash, cut into thin slices. Next, take 4 onions, cut into cubes and fry in sunflower oil(take refined so that there is no smell). Add mushrooms to the fried onions (when they are already golden) and begin to fry them along with the onions. Meanwhile, chop the cabbage, pour half a glass of water into the cauldron and put the cabbage to simmer over low heat under the lid. Stir it like this periodically – either the cabbage or the mushrooms.

When the mushrooms are thoroughly fried, salt them and add spices (I added dried dill, possible, fresh if available), ground ginger, coreander Then I added a spoonful of tomato to the mushrooms and mixed everything thoroughly.

At this time, our cabbage was already stewed - we look and try. It should not become soft, that is, when you try it, there should be such a slight crunch in it - then the filling will turn out delicious.
I add the mushrooms to the cauldron with the cabbage, mix everything, add salt and spices again (we don’t have any cabbage yet), let it boil and turn it off.

That's it, put it on plates and let the filling cool. Once your filling has cooled completely, unwrap the pita bread. Place the filling on it along one edge, wrap it into a roll, and cut it.
Place the frying pan on the stove, pour a little oil, and when the oil is hot enough, place your lavash pancakes on it. Literally a minute or two and they will be ready, so watch carefully and turn them over on time. As soon as the pancakes are browned, remove and place on a plate. They are so delicious - golden brown, crispy and just melt in your mouth! Pour tea or juice into cups and feed your household. Bon appetit!

Bean rolls


This is a wonderful and tasty dish for Lent; you can cook it for breakfast for your family, take it with you to work, or take your child to school. Nourishing and healthy, because beans have a lot useful properties, and when else is it available, if not during Lent?
I buy red beans and soak them in water overnight. In the morning, I drain the water and let our beans cook over low heat. While it is cooking, I fry an onion in a frying pan (cut it into cubes), carrots (usually grated on a coarse grater) and put it aside.

When the beans are ready (that is, completely soft, but not to such a state that they fall apart), you need to pound them with a mortar, just like mashed potatoes. Then we add our overcooked onion with carrots to it, salt, pepper, and add any spices to taste. You can (even need to) add finely chopped herbs (whatever you like or what you have on hand), I prefer cilantro, parsley or dill.

Mix it all well, and if you see that the filling is too thick, add a little butter. But don’t overdo it, our rolls will still fry in a frying pan.

That's it, unroll one sheet, spread with filling, roll into a roll and cut into five pieces.
We got these cute pancakes. Fry them in butter in a frying pan for just a minute or two until golden – place them on a plate, pour some tea and start eating. Bon appetit!

Another option

Cheese filling different types very tasty. Therefore, Armenian lavash with cheese is the simplest and most common version of the dish. This filling is always relevant and in demand. In addition, there are few people who do not like the taste of such a dish.

Ingredients:

  • sour cream (three tablespoons);
  • pita;
  • blue cheese (40 g);
  • hard cheese (40 g);
  • a few tsp. processed cheese.

We will need two sheets of pita bread. Place sour cream on one of them and spread it over the entire surface. Grind the blue cheese and place it on top of the sour cream. You don’t need a lot of this cheese, as it has a unique and rich taste.

Spread the second piece of lavash with melted cheese. Now we need to connect these two sheets one on top of the other. Apply grated hard cheese to the top layer. Now the roll needs to be twisted very tightly so that the sheets of pita bread fit well against each other. The snack can be sent to the refrigerator for a couple of hours, first wrapped in cling film.

Appetizer with curd filling and herbs

We offer a very simple recipe for preparing Armenian lavash at home with curd filling. The roll with herbs and cottage cheese must be baked in the oven. Thanks to heat treatment the dish takes on a completely different taste. It can be offered as a complete hot food. Baked lavash with cottage cheese is more reminiscent of baking.

Ingredients:

  • cream cheese(two tbsp.);
  • thin pita bread;
  • salt;
  • cottage cheese (180 g);
  • dill;
  • yolk;
  • bell pepper;
  • tsp butter;
  • the same amount of sesame seeds;
  • garlic.

Lay out a sheet of pita bread and grease it with processed cheese, preferably creamy cheese. Mix cottage cheese with chopped herbs and add garlic, passed through a press. You need to add a little salt to the filling to taste. If you come across dry cottage cheese, you can add sour cream to it. Then the mass will be easier to apply to the pita bread. Posting curd mass onto a base coated with cream cheese. The filling must be distributed evenly over the entire surface. Cut the bell pepper into cubes and place it on the cottage cheese. Now roll the pita bread into a tight roll. Next, place it on a baking sheet, seam side down. For getting golden crust Lubricate the surface of the pita bread with yolk using a silicone brush, and sprinkle sesame seeds on top. Preheat the oven and bake the roll for literally fifteen minutes. The pita bread changes shape slightly and becomes oval rather than round. But this is not so important, since it does not lose its integrity and the curd does not leak out. But the taste of the dish is excellent. Ready lavash cut and serve hot or warm.

To make the appetizer bright and beautiful, chefs recommend using red bell pepper. This will add color to your dish.

Appetizer “a la lasagne”

A delicious roll that resembles lasagna can be prepared quickly and without any hassle.

Ingredients:

  • pita;
  • chicken meat (480 g);
  • tomatoes (seven pieces);
  • spices;
  • mushrooms fried with onions;
  • butter (95 g);
  • liter of milk;
  • flour (four tbsp.);
  • cheese (120 g).

In one pan, lightly fry the onions, tomatoes and herbs. On another, fry the chicken, adding one chopped onion. For this dish we will prepare bechamel sauce.

Melt the butter over low heat and add flour to it, stirring constantly. Then gradually pour in a liter of milk, boil the mixture until it becomes sour cream.

Place lavash on a baking sheet generously greased with vegetable oil. Lubricate its surface with the prepared sauce. Place half of the chicken in even layers, vegetable filling. Cover the food with a second sheet of pita bread. We also grease it with sauce and lay out the second part of the products and mushrooms. Sprinkle grated cheese on top. Next, roll up the roll, pour plenty of sauce over it and place in the oven for twenty minutes.
